District seeking feedback on Wellness Policy
(11/05/2024) Every three years, the Anoka-Hennepin School District and its Health, Wellness and Safety Committee conduct a review of Wellness Policy 533.5. The review of the Wellness Policy is required by law and is done to help maintain compliance, assess progress and determine areas in need of improvement.

Blaine High School online ticketing for athletics and activities events
(08/08/2024) New this school year, Blaine High School has partnered with GoFan for mobile ticketing for athletic events. Fans can purchase tickets online through their respective school’s GoFan page, the GoFan App or by presenting a card or mobile payment option at the ticket gate.

Trimester 1 parking permit sales to begin August. 21
(08/06/2024) Parking permits for Trimester 1 will go on sale starting Aug. 21. Sales will open on the following dates: Seniors only on Aug. 21; seniors and juniors on Aug. 22 and all grades on Aug. 23 until permits are sold out.
